Air Quality Alert issued July 17 at 12:43AM EDT by NWS Wilmington OH (details ...)
The Ohio Environmental Protection Agency has issued a statewide Air Quality Advisory for the entire state of Ohio as smoke from Canadian wildfires continues to adversely impact air quality.
Pollutants across the state are expected to range from the 'Unhealthy For Sensitive Groups' category in the southwest part of the state to the 'Unhealthy' category in the rest of the state. Hourly concentrations at times may reach the 'Very Unhealthy' to 'Hazardous' categories.
It is recommended, when possible, to avoid strenuous outdoor activities, especially those with heart disease and respiratory conditions like asthma. Watch for symptoms including wheezing, coughing, chest tightness, dizziness, or burning in the nose, throat, and eyes.

Maxine Layland
Maxine Layland, 86, of Wapakoneta, died at 5:40 p.m. Aug. 22, 2009, at Auglaize Acres.
She was born Feb. 17, 1923, in Lima to Lynn and Bertha Kline Henderson. On June 3, 1950, she married Floyd Layland, who died June 12, 1990.
Surviving are three children, Robert "Bob" Woods, Wapakoneta, William "Bill" Woods, Martin, Tenn., and Joi (Robert "Bob") Lamb, Chattanooga, Tenn.; seven grandchildren and 11 great-grandchildren.
Deceased are a sister, Mildred Lauck; and five brothers, Richard, Raymond, Ursel, Vernon, and Lloyd Henderson.
She was a homemaker and retired from Koneta Rubber Company in 1983. She was a member of the Wapakoneta Church of Nazarene and a graduate of Lima South High School.
Graveside services are 10:30 a.m., Thursday at the Greenlawn Cemetery, Wapakoneta, the Rev. Ward Lewis officiating.
There will be no public visitation.
Contributions can be made to the American Heart Association.
